Shower regrouting services involve removing old, deteriorated grout from between tiles in a shower and replacing it with fresh, durable material. This process helps restore the appearance of tiled surfaces, making showers look cleaner and more polished. Regrouting is a practical way to refresh the look of a bathroom without the need for complete tile replacement, offering a cost-effective solution for homeowners seeking to improve their shower’s aesthetic.

Over time, grout can become stained, cracked, or crumbly, which can lead to water seepage behind tiles and cause further damage. Regrouting addresses these issues by sealing gaps and preventing moisture from penetrating beneath the tiles. This not only enhances the visual appeal but also helps protect the underlying structure of the shower, reducing the risk of mold growth, water damage, and tile loosening.

The overview below groups typical Shower Regrouting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fairfield,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Most routine regrouting projects in Fairfield typically cost between $250 and $600. These jobs involve minor grout repairs or cleaning and usually fall into the middle of this range. Fewer projects are priced at the higher end, which is reserved for more extensive work.

Standard Regrouting - For average-sized showers requiring complete regrouting,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,200. Many projects in this category are straightforward and stay within this range, while larger or more intricate jobs may reach higher prices.

Large or Complex Jobs - Larger, more complex regrouting projects, such as multiple shower areas or heavily damaged grout, can cost $1,200 to $2,500 or more. These jobs are less common and typically involve additional preparation or materials.

Full Shower Rebuilds - When regrouting is part of a complete shower renovation, costs can range from $2,500 to over $5,000. Such projects are less frequent and often include additional services beyond basic regrouting, like tile replacement or waterproofing.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is shower regrouting? Shower regrouting involves removing old, damaged grout and applying fresh grout to improve the appearance and functionality of shower tiles.

Why should I consider regrouting my shower? Regrouting can help prevent water damage, reduce mold growth, and restore the shower's overall look without the need for complete tile replacement.

How do local contractors handle shower regrouting? Professional service providers typically remove deteriorated grout, clean the area thoroughly, and apply new grout with proper sealing to ensure durability.

Can regrouting fix mold or mildew issues? Regrouting can help address mold or mildew trapped in the grout lines, but persistent or extensive mold may require additional cleaning or repairs.

Is shower regrouting a suitable solution for cracked or crumbling grout? Yes, regrouting is an effective way to repair and restore grout that has become cracked, crumbling, or otherwise compromised.
